Review of Suburban Mayhem (2006) by Gary S — 19 Mar 2008
An amusing 'slice of life' drama/thriller from Australia. Very much like a soap opera crossed with a wannabe thriller. Enjoyable, with a decent little story, but there is only so much bitchiness one can take.
The lead (Emily Barclay) is pretty sexy... at first, but her behaviour makes her very ugly, very quickly. The murder/mystery ending is fun, but a bit contrived. Ultimately, I can't review this without revealing the ending.
You have to appreciate the turmoils of parenthood while watching this, especially if Katrina (the lead), was your daughter.
